我尝试遵循this tutorial为我的网站创建一个词缀,但是有些事情还没完成,我很难找出原因。


滚动时,ul的宽度从165-166px略有变化
向下滚动后,词缀不停留在顶部,而是在页面底部附近保持固定
研究李有时根本不突出


这是我的代码:JSBin

我究竟做错了什么?

最佳答案

从引导文档:

词缀插件在三个类之间切换,每个类代表一个特定的状态:.affix.affix-top.affix-bottom。您必须自己提供这些类的样式(独立于此插件),以处理实际位置。

这样就可以解决问题1和2。问题编号3时,如果滚动得太快,它将跳过它,因为与页面高度相比,它与下一个锚点非常接近。您可以增加间距或添加更多内容。

关于html - Bootstrap 3 Affix边栏无法正常工作,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/21922716/

10-09 19:10